At Buck Mason, we are dedicated to redefining the American wardrobe. Since our founding in 2013 by Sasha Koehn and Erik Allen, we have grown from a small garage in Venice, California, into a brand that blends traditional manufacturing with modern technology. We focus on creating updated, timeless classics that are designed to last. By producing much of our apparel in our own USA-based factory, we maintain an architectural approach to fashion that simplifies the daily wardrobe.
